How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mill Creek?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mill Creek Studio Apartments | $1,408 | $700 | $3,807 |
Mill Creek 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,748 | $795 | $4,392 |
| Mill Creek 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,322 | $900 | $6,398 |
| Mill Creek 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,518 | $1,884 | $6,604 |
